#703327 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#703327 is composed of 43.9% red, 20%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.5% magenta, 65.2%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 9.9 degrees, a saturation of 48.3% and a lightness of 29.6%. #703327 color hex could be obtained by blending #e0664e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#703327

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0504 is the darkest color, while #fdfb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#703327

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d4a4a is the less saturated color, while #931c04 is the most saturated one.
